Clinical trials for children's accuracy studies using an automatic blood pressure gauge with a stethoscope according to the protocol presented by the International Organization for Standardization

Clinical trial for automatic blood pressure meter accuracy study applied to children using stethoscope according to AAMI/ESH/ISO Universal Standard (ISO 81060-2:28)

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: Subjects presented in ISO 81060-2:2018 Integration Protocol - children between the ages of 3 and 12 - a person who puts a blood pressure gauge cuff close to the upper arm - a person with normal heart palpitations

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: - A person who does not have normal cardiac binding nodes, such as arrhythmia, peripheral artery disease including carotid artery stenosis, etc. - A person who is unable to hear a sound signal and whose blood pressure is not recognized by the sound method - a person of psychological importance
